Hello

this is only a thought.

A toroidal coil containing a winding that reverses the winding direction of the wire many times so that the inductance is almost zero.
It is not necessarily bifilar wound in a straight way.

This coil is pulsed . At the moment the transistor opens the flyback is collected via a diode to a large cap.
Parallel to the cap a lamp is connected, that lights up.
In the second scenario a 15k resistor is put in series with the lamp,
which is still shining. With the same intensity, I don't know, because someone else made this experiment.
If you want to check out whether cold electricity your dealing with put a high resistor in series with your load and compare this results with putting them on a plain dc supply.
